Runbook — account recovery after the Quillbase N+1 fix

Plugin authors: the GraphQL resolver batching patch (Quillbase 4.2) invalidated cached session tokens. If your plugin's service account is locked out, do not re-run migrations. Instead, request a fresh token via the dataloader-aware endpoint and confirm your queries now batch per request. Locked accounts must be restored manually. To unlock the service account, supply the recovery passphrase shown below.

vault phrase of tajef-faduf = casox-ralius-julir

It wakes at 01:15 local time, enumerates pending partitions, and dispatches backfill jobs in priority order. If a run fails, it retries twice before paging the on-call; do not manually requeue partitions while a retry window is open, as this causes duplicate writes. Logs land in the standard aggregator under the nightscale namespace. Before troubleshooting anything, confirm the service is running with the expected settings. The current configuration values are shown below.

deployment values, hadug-tagag:
[ruswyn]
port = 9300
team = sildor
host = ruswyn.paliqtech.internal
region = east-2
access_code = ac_dccf87
timeout_ms = 5000

Handover note — Marit to Oduya, cc release manager. The Fennwick nightly search reindex is stable again after last week's shard-allocation fix, but the job still overruns its window when the catalog exceeds four million records. I've left the batch size at 500 and disabled the experimental parallel merger; don't re-enable it before the next release. Cutover steps, rollback commands, and the current runbook live on the internal page listed below.

dashboard of bagep-taguf = https://vault.nelvrodata.internal/ticket